GuruFocus Profitability Rank ranks how profitable a company is and how likely the company's business will stay that way. It is rated on a scale of 1 to 10 and is based on these factors:

1. Operating Margin %
2. Piotroski F-Score
3. Trend of the Operating Margin % (5-year average). The company with an uptrend profit margin has a higher rank.
4. Consistency of the profitability
5. Predictability Rank

A higher score indicates superior profitability, with companies rated 7 or above considered to have more robust and sustainable profit generation. Conversely, a score of 3 or lower suggests challenges in generating consistent profits.

Profitability Rank is based on these factors:

1. Operating Margin %

Operating Margin % - also known as operating income margin, operating profit margin and return on sales (ROS) - is the ratio of Operating Income divided by net sales or Revenue, usually presented in percent.

SLC Agricola's Operating Margin % for the quarter that ended in Mar. 2026 is calculated as:

Operating Margin %=Operating Income (Q: Mar. 2026 ) / Revenue (Q: Mar. 2026 )
=624.874 / 2665.069
=23.45 %

SLC Agricola SA is an agricultural company. Its core business activities include the production and sale of seeds and saplings; the processing and trading of its products, the supply of primary agricultural goods and products; the rendering of inbound logistics, cleaning, drying and storage services as well as rendering services of agricultural machinery and equipment to third parties; the trading, import and export of agricultural products; and processing of sugarcane, ethanol and its byproducts. It operates through two business segments viz. The agricultural production segment comprises the cultivation of cotton, soybean and corn; and the Land portfolio segment includes the acquisition and development of land for agriculture. Its products are cotton, corn, soybean, and other.
